Metra is one of the largest and most complex commuter rail systems in North America, serving Cook, DuPage, Will, Lake, Kane, and McHenry Counties. The agency is linking communities in Northeastern Illinois by providing safe, reliable, and efficient commuter service.
The Project Delivery Department was established in 2020 to ensure Metra is positioned to effectively and efficiently utilize the influx of new capital funding from the State of Illinois' Rebuild Illinois program. By establishing a project management oversight (PMO) function, the department will provide a structure to coordinate the array of tasks and deliverables required for delivery of capital projects.
Reporting to the Director, Project Management, the Senior Project Manager will manage the most complex commuter rail projects including stations, civil infrastructure, bridges, and support facilities ensuring projects are delivered on time, within budget, and in compliance with quality standards.
The Primary Duties include: Perform project management duties including preparing project budgets; overseeing the preparation of project cost estimates, scope of work, staffing plans, and schedules for assigned projects; working with subject matter experts to review plans and designs prepared by in-house staff or consultants for efficiencies, cost effectiveness and constructibility; and recommending changes as needed to ensure compliance with scope, budget, and schedules. Participate in the contract administration process including reviewing bids and awarding contracts; approving, negotiating, and processing contract changes; authorizing contract payments upon work completion; and evaluating vendor performance and recommend appropriate action when performance does not meet contract specifications. Monitor progress and identify and manage project risks; recommend solutions to keep projects within budget, scope, and on schedule; and ensure compliance with contract specifications, construction engineering best practices, and quality and safety standards. Develop and maintain strong stakeholder relationships both within and outside the organization to facilitate project coordination. Maintain project files and prepare status reports.
